No fastener at that top hole. The door seal has a rubber "ball" at the top end. You lube up that ball, then fully push it into the hole. Apply contact cement to the seal from the ball downwards so that it stays in place on the door. |

Lawrence, the two heater knobs are correct for a '66 Type 1 Ghia and Beetle. The e-brake boot is also correct. I just checked my photos of a very original '66 Ghia Coupe that was at the Aircooled Gathering, NJ in 9/2013, with 43,000 miles. It has the same boot and knobs as your photo below. I "think" the e-boot front snout section was eliminated as of the '67 model year. |
